1. FCC certification fee

The FCC certification fee is determined based on factors such as certification category and certification product type. The specific fee can be customized according to the client's actual situation. Generally, the fee ranges from $600 to $5000.

2. FCC certification fee schedule

Basic fees: The basic fees for FCC certification include application fees, procedural fees, and report fees. The specific fees depend on the client's actual situation and generally range from $600 to $2500.

Testing fees: The testing fees for FCC certification include laboratory testing fees and on-site testing fees. The specific fees depend on the client's actual situation and generally range from $2000 to $5000.

3. Details of FCC certification fees

Application fee: According to FCC rules, each certification product category requires a certain application fee, generally ranging from $500 to $1000.

Procedural fees: The procedural fees for FCC certification include application document review fees, product sample testing fees, and product safety evaluation fees, generally ranging from $500 to $1500.

Report fees: The report fees for FCC certification include report preparation fees and report review fees, generally ranging from $500 to $1000.
